Move over, Homer. On Nov 10th, 2013 1 comment. On Oct 28 at Salt Lake International I boarded an airplane bound for San Francisco. That was just so I could switch to a bigger airplane bound for Beijing,where I have secured work at the million-circulation (give or take) China Daily. Thus began a new saga in world history that will surely become famous a few centuries hence: Randy’s China Odyssey. Homer can keep his Iliad, but I’ve got the sequel. Another view of the courtyard. During a visit to Tian’anmen Square — well, actually, the Forbidden City across the street — I was approached by a friendly young woman who said she was an art student. Seems her college had a gallery for the weekend near the gate of the ancient city, and she was hawking her professors’ water-colors to earn tuition money. 8220;How did a starving art student come to know so much about ancient emperors?
